A skull fracture occurs when a significant impact or trauma to the head breaks one or more of the bones within the skull. These fractures can be complex and vary significantly in terms of severity and potential complications. The skull, being a crucial part of the cranium that protects the brain, when compromised, can lead to serious medical issues.
Skull fractures can be classified into several types, including linear, depressed, diastatic, and basilar skull fractures. Understanding these types is essential for accurate diagnosis and effective treatment:

Treatment for skull fractures depends on the fracture type and its severity. At Livasa Nawanshahr, we offer a range of treatment options tailored to each case:
Treatment | Benefits | Suitable for |
---|---|---|
Observation | No surgical intervention, natural healing under medical supervision. | Minor linear fractures. |
Surgical Intervention | Immediate correction, reduced risk of complications. | Depressed and serious fractures. |
Medication | Pain management and infection prevention. | All cases, particularly with minor symptoms. |
